Actress Marion Cotillard was born in France on September 30, 1975. She is well known for her parts in independent films and blockbusters in both Hollywood and European productions. She has won numerous awards, including an Academy Award, a British Academy Film Award, a Golden Globe Award, a European Film Award, a Lumières Award, and two César Awards. In France, she was made a Knight of the Order of Arts and Letters in 2010 and was elevated to Officer the following year. Since 2001, she has worked as a spokesperson for Greenpeace.

Her breakout performance was in the critically acclaimed French film Taxi (1998), which also led to her being nominated for a César Award for Most Promising Actress.
Marion Cotillard Husband: Does Marion Cotillard have a husband?
Cotillard has been dating French actor and filmmaker Guillaume Canet since October 2007. They had been close friends since 1997 and made their on-screen debut in the 2003 movie Love Me If You Dare. Contrary to popular belief, the pair is not wed.
